﻿@charset "utf-8";
/*!
 * 米维建站  一键轻松建站
 * 详尽信息请看官网：http://www.miwdns.com/
 *
 * Copyright 2014 米维建站
 *
 * 请尊重原创，保留头部版权
 * 仅供学习使用，不可用于任何商业用途
 *
 * 客服QQ 974837117
 *
 */
@media only screen and (max-width : 1400px) {
	.content {max-width:1200px; width: 100%; margin: 0 auto; padding: 0 10px; box-sizing: border-box;}
	.nycase ul li .pic{ height:auto;}
}
@media only screen and (max-width : 1366px) {
	.header .inmuen {margin-right: 16px;}
	.header .inmuen ul li {padding: 0 18px;}
}
@media only screen and (max-width : 1200px) {
	.header .logo {width: auto;}
	.inmuen ul li{ padding: 0 35px; }
}
@media only screen and (max-width : 1024px) {
	.nynews ul li {padding: 0 20px 20px 220px;}
	.header .inmuen{ margin-left: 10px;}
	.header .inmuen ul li { padding: 0 10px;}
}
@media only screen and (max-width : 910px) {
	.header .phone{ display: none; }
	.header .logo {width: auto;}
	.header .logo img{ height: 50px; }
	.leftnav .lmtit{font-size: 24px; }
	.leftnav ul li {font-size: 16px;}
	.nylmtit {font-size: 24px;}
	.inmuen{ display: none; line-height: 35px; }
	.inmuen_one{ display: block; float: none; width: auto; }
	.inmuen_one:hover .inmuen_two{ display: none; }
	.inmuen ul li{ float: none; text-align: center; font-size: 14px;}
	.inmuen ul li:hover {background-color: #ff9500; color: #fff;}
	.inmuen ul li a{ padding: 0; text-align: center; }
	.inmuen ul li a.on{ background: #0083c9; color: #fff; }
	.inmuen .erji{ display: none; }
	.nav_handle{ display: block; }
	.header .search {height: 50px;}
	.header .search .xuanf {top: 50px; right: -60px;}
	.banner{ height: 200px; }
	.banner .bd li{ height: 200px; background-size: auto 100% !important; }
}
@media only screen and (max-width : 850px) {
	.nypar ul li {width: 23%;}
	.ingdpro .bd ul li{ width: 24%;}
	.nycase ul li{width: 48%; margin: 20px 1%;}
}
@media only screen and (max-width : 640px) {
	.leftnav .lmtit,.nylmtit{font-size: 20px; }
	.header{ padding: 0; }
	.banner{ height: 140px; }
	.banner .bd li{ height: 140px;}
	.banner .prev,.banner .next{ display: none; }
	.banner .hd{ bottom: 0; }
	.banner .hd ul li{ width: 20px; height: 3px; }
	.innav{ width: 98%; }
	.incon{ width: 98%; }
	.leftnav {width: 100%;}
	.rightnr {width: 100%;}
	.leftnav .lmtit {line-height: 50px;}
	.leftnav .adv{ display: none; }
	.nyabout{ overflow: hidden; }
	.nyabout table{ width: 100% !important; }
	.nylmtit{ height: 60px; font-size: 16px;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; }
	.showpro .xiangq .tit span {font-size: 18px; line-height: 40px;}
	.showpro .nr .tit {line-height: 40px; font-size: 20px;}
	.nyrec ul li .tit {width: 100%; height: 100px; line-height: 100px; border-right: none; border-bottom: 1px solid #dfdfdf;}
	.nyrec ul li .jj {width: 100%; margin-top: 100px;}
	.nypar ul li {width: 31%;}
	.contact {background: none; overflow: hidden;}
	.contact .tit {font-size: 24px; line-height: 30px;}
	.showfana .tit {font-size: 20px;}
	.ingdpro .bd ul li{ width: 49%; }
	.ingdpro {height: 213px;}
	.ingdpro .bd ul li .pic {height: 176px;}
	.nynews1 ul li{ height: 40px; line-height: 40px; }
	.nynews1 ul li .tit{ height: 40px; line-height: 40px; font-size: 14px; }
	.shownews .tit{ font-size: 18px; line-height: 25px; }
	.showpro .xiangq{ padding-top: 20px; }
	.Bottomer,.bottomkg{ display: block; }
	.page-down{ bottom: 79px; right: 10px; }
	.footer{ padding: 20px 0; }
	.nycase ul li .jj{ display: none; }
	.nycase ul li{ margin: 10px 1%; }
	.nycase ul li .tit{ font-size: 14px; font-weight: lighter; }
}
@media only screen and (max-width : 580px) {
}
@media only screen and (max-width : 480px) {
	.showpro .pic {width: 100%;}
	.showpro .nr {width: 100%; padding-left: 0px;}
	.nypar ul li {width: 48%;}
	.banner{ height: 110px; }
	.banner .bd li{ height: 110px;}
}
@media only screen and (max-width : 360px) {

}

